Print Ugmey 2 is a regular weight, very narrow, high contrast, upright, short x-height font.

A tall, condensed hand-drawn print style with lively stroke modulation and a slightly uneven, organic rhythm. Letterforms are mostly upright with narrow proportions and open counters, mixing straight stems with rounded bowls and occasional looped joins. Strokes alternate between thin hairlines and heavier downstrokes, giving a calligraphic, marker-like feel without connecting letters. Terminals are softly tapered or blunt, and the overall spacing feels airy with noticeable variation in glyph widths and curves.

Works best in short to medium display settings where its tall, narrow forms and lively contrast can read clearly—such as headlines, posters, product packaging, labels, and greeting cards. It can also suit pull quotes or playful UI accents, but is less suited to dense paragraphs where the narrow proportions and hand-drawn variability may reduce comfort at small sizes.

The font conveys an informal, lighthearted tone that feels personal and approachable, like neat hand lettering for notes, labels, or craft projects. Its narrow, animated shapes and high-contrast strokes add a quirky charm that can feel storybook-like and expressive without becoming overly decorative.

Likely designed to mimic casual hand lettering with a tidy but expressive finish, balancing legibility with personality. The narrow build and contrasty strokes suggest an aim to stand out in compact spaces while maintaining a friendly, informal voice.

Uppercase characters lean toward simplified, monolinear skeletons with selective thickening, while lowercase forms are more fluid and idiosyncratic, contributing to a mixed, hand-rendered texture. Numerals are similarly narrow and stylized, with curved forms and occasional flourish-like hooks that emphasize the handmade character.
